What Is A Drone?

A drone is basically a flying robot that can be remotely controlled or fly autonomously through software-controlled flight plans in their embedded systems working in conjunction with onboard sensors and GPS.

A drone is an unmanned aerial vehicle (UAV). Drones have many applications in both military and commercial uses. Drones can be used for commercial purposes such as to help farmers by using drones that collect data about crops or to track the movement of livestock.

They also can be used for recreational purposes – like flying a camera around in the sky to take photographs or videos. In terms of military use, they are often deployed during times when there would otherwise be no way for humans to get into dangerous situations without risking their lives:

For example, drones were first used in Afghanistan during Operation Enduring Freedom so that troops could see what was happening on the ground without having to go into combat themselves.

The simplest way to think about a quadcopter is as an X-shaped aircraft with four propellers arranged so that two rotate clockwise and two counterclockwise. These propellers are mounted on motors, which are connected to the body of the drone via arms.

Each motor is connected to an electronic speed controller (ESC), which receives instructions from the flight controller—the “brain” of the drone. This information is sent by radio signals using different frequencies, depending on where in the world you fly your unmanned aircraft system (UAS). In short, there’s a lot going on!
